Responsibilities 

Process Intelligence & Predictive Analytics 

  • Design build and deploy predictive and prescriptive models that support process robustness assessment control strategy optimization and commercial process validation across late-stage biologics programs. 
  • Develop multivariate and time-series modeling approaches to identify critical process parameter interactions predict process drift and support proactive deviation prevention at commercial manufacturing sites. 
  • Apply advanced statistical and machine learning methods including dimensionality reduction anomaly detection Bayesian inference and hybrid mechanistic-empirical models to characterize complex bioprocess behavior and establish meaningful process design spaces. 
  • Build and maintain golden batch frameworks and optimization models that serve as living benchmarks for process performance across sites and over time. 

Technology Transfer & Cross-Site Analytics 

  • Lead the development of data infrastructure and analytical tools that enable intelligent data-driven technology transfer from development to commercial manufacturing reducing transfer risk and compressing timelines. 
  • Build cross-site process intelligence systems that allow PDST and manufacturing teams to compare contextualize and act on process data across geographically distributed sites and diverse equipment trains. 
  • Partner with manufacturing science and quality teams to define data requirements establish data standards and ensure analytical continuity from process development through commercial operations. 

Solution Architecture & AI Strategy 

  • Serve as a solution architect for AI and analytics initiatives within PDST evaluating problems holistically and selecting the right combination of approaches whether that means classical statistical models modern machine learning retrieval-augmented knowledge systems orchestrated analytical agents or purpose-built hybrid mechanisms. 
  • Establish modeling frameworks validation protocols and deployment standards that are scientifically rigorous regulatory-aware and built for long-term maintainability in a GxP environment. 
  • Contribute to PDSTs AI roadmap by identifying high-value opportunities scoping solutions and advocating for the infrastructure investments needed to sustain analytical excellence. 

Data Strategy & Governance 

  • Define and drive data strategy for late-stage biologics programs including data acquisition planning ontology development quality standards and integration across LIMS MES historian and electronic batch record systems. 
  • Champion data literacy and modeling best practices across PDST and its manufacturing and quality stakeholder community. 
  • Ensure that models analyses and data assets are documented version-controlled and maintained to standards consistent with regulatory expectations including 21 CFR Part 11 ICH Q8/Q9/Q10 and relevant FDA/EMA guidance. 

Stakeholder Engagement & Scientific Leadership 

  • Translate complex analytical outputs into clear actionable scientific narratives for manufacturing quality regulatory and executive audiences. 
  • Influence technical decision-making without formal authority earning trust through scientific rigor transparent methodology and demonstrated business impact. 
  • Mentor junior scientists and analysts within PDST; contribute to a culture of technical excellence intellectual curiosity and continuous improvement.
